Where are cookies actually stored on the hard disk?
Submitted by: AdministratorThis depends on the user's browser and OS.
In the case of Netscape with Windows OS, all the cookies are stored in a single file called
cookies.txt
c:Program FilesNetscapeUsersusernamecookies.txt
In the case of IE,each cookie is stored in a separate file namely username@website.txt.
c:WindowsCookiesusername@Website.txt
